As a rule, our flavor, fragrance and cosmetic ingredients are key<br />

functional components of our customers’ end products and influence<br />

their taste, smell or cosmetic benefits. In many cases, the<br />

recipes and effects of our products are decisive for consumers’<br />

purchasing decisions. At the same time, our products often account<br />

for only a small percentage of the total costs of the end<br />

product. The research and development (R&D) department is supplemented<br />

by a wide-reaching network of research institutes and<br />

scientific facilities. Given the big differences in sensory preferences<br />

in Europe, Asia and North America, comprehensive consumer<br />

research is indispensable for <strong>Symrise</strong>. In addition to<br />

classical R&D activities, consumer research is one of the main<br />

foundations for developing marketable products that are successful<br />

in the long term and that meet the various needs of consumers<br />

in different parts of the world.<br />

Organization of the <strong>Symrise</strong> Group<br />

As a German stock corporation <strong>Symrise</strong> has a dual management<br />

and supervisory structure consisting of an Executive Board<br />

and a Supervisory Board. The Executive Board has four members:<br />

Dr. Gerold Linzbach (CEO), Dr. Heinz-Jürgen Bertram (Head of<br />

Flavor & Nutrition), Achim Daub (Head of Scent & Care) and<br />

Dominique Yates (CFO).<br />
